A part of a city, especially a slum area, occupied by a minority group or groups. The ghetto was known for its vibrant culture despite the economic challenges faced by its residents.
An isolated or segregated group or area. The artist felt trapped in a creative ghetto, unable to break into the mainstream art world.
Historically: a section of a European city in which Jews were formerly required to live. In 16th-century Venice, Jews were restricted to the ghetto on the island of Cannaregio.
